The 1 Rupee Victoria Pattern Coin stands as a testament to the rich numismatic heritage of British India. Struck in 1861, this coin exemplifies the intricate artistry and historical significance that collectors and enthusiasts cherish. - Historical Background
During the mid-19th century, British India witnessed a period of transition in its coinage system. The 1 Rupee Victoria Pattern Coin was minted as an experimental piece, showcasing a design that was considered for regular coinage but ultimately not adopted. Despite its short-lived mintage, this coin holds immense historical importance, reflecting the evolving monetary landscape of the era. - Design Features
The obverse of the coin features a captivating portrait of Queen Victoria, adorned with a crown and facing left. Surrounding her image is a divided legend, adding a regal touch to the overall design. On the reverse side, the denomination "1 Rupee" is prominently displayed above the country name "India" and the year "1861." A delicate floral wreath encircles these inscriptions, enhancing the coin's aesthetic appeal. - Technical Specifications
This 1 Rupee Victoria Pattern Coin is crafted from .917 silver, weighing 11.66 grams and measuring 30.70mm in diameter. The precise minting standards and quality of silver used in its composition contribute to its durability and desirability among collectors. - Collectible Value
